Family life may become a hindrance to a career, most frequently so for women, and intense professional development is usually in a clear collision with our private life and family obligations. The demographic crisis in many EU countries enforces the development of both EU-wide proactive measures to improve the possibilities for life-work balancing and the national action plans to alleviate the career-family conflict. The article presents and evaluates the results of EU research on the perception of life-work balancing possibilities and concludes with pointing out the areas that should get accounted for in the European employment policies.
